Output 51d30f4daa98b27ae511b05c0d256ff1332c87af0a47ffb5018d51a52cf9b85a:0

value
185328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0c3c0b665c65c3b8300d7064b036bc5a99869b OP_EQUAL
address
3Ee6XrYbeRR9w7wTWq4MbAtqiFUeSCEG4B
transaction
51d30f4daa98b27ae511b05c0d256ff1332c87af0a47ffb5018d51a52cf9b85a
spent
true